TC7SH17F, TC7SH17FU
Schmitt Buffer
Features
• High speed operation : tpd = 5.5 ns (typ.)
at VCC = 5 V, CL = 15 pF
• Low power dissipation : ICC= 2μA (max) at Ta = 25°C
• Wide operating voltage range: VCC = 2 to 5.5 V
• High noise immunity : VNIH = VNIL = 28% VCC (min)
• 5.5-V tolerant input
